Taylor Swift Praises Pal Zoë Kravitz’s ‘Blink Twice’ Directorial Debut: “Blown Away”

Reading now: 346

Despite its less-than-stellar opening weekend at the box office, Blink Twice has received the Taylor Swift stamp of approval.

The Grammy Award winner took to her Instagram Story to praise pal Zoë Kravitz‘s feature directorial debut on the psychological thriller, which opened this weekend to $7.1 million, starring Channing Tatum and Naomi Ackie. “This film is incredible.

Thrilling, twisted, wickedly funny, and visually stunning,” wrote Swift. “The performances are phenomenal. @zoeisabellakravitz conceptualized this, wrote it, obsessed over every detail, and directed it with such a clear and bold vision.

I’m so blown away by what she’s accomplished here and I can’t wait to watch everyone discover this film and this brilliant filmmaker.” Swift also included a trigger warning that the film “contains mature themes and depictions of violence, including sexual violence.
